Colleagues,

The last few weeks have shaken our region and this very organisation. I will start by stating my disapproval of the premature invasion of N&GB. The Vimmru-Nicholas meeting should have been allowed to conclude, which would have provided this assembly with vital information. From the meeting it is evident that this organisation would have been able to exercise real pressure on Nicholas' regime, before considering an armed intervention. Had it come to us deciding to take up arms, it is likely it would have been acceptable to all of us. Instead we are now a fractured organisation and regional unrest is increasing.

There must be a time to correct and punish transgressions, but that is not now.

Regardless of whether we approve of it or not, Izaakia and fellow combatants are in the middle of a so-far successful invasion of N&GB. It is time we discussed what comes after. We must ensure that once the smoke settles, the peoples living in N&GB have food, clean water and medicine. The minorities must be protected from violence. We must also ensure that those who invade the nation do not stay permanently. The WF should be ready to send humanitarian aid and peacekeepers, and authority over N&GB territory must be transferred to the WF or other appropriate powers until a stable native government can assume control.

I therefore propose the following:

Quote:Resolution on post-war N&GB and the establishment of a Department of Peace Operations

Section A - Interim Administration of N&GB
1. The territory of N&GB shall be placed under interim administration headed by a Special Representative appointed by the Assembly with the following responsibilities:
1a. Police and justice
1b. Civil administration
1c. Democratization and institution building
1d. Reconstruction and economic development
2. The Interim Administration shall function as the government of N&GB
3. The Interim Administration shall receive personnel and resources from the WF Committees
4. The Interim Administration shall phase itself out and shall when possible leave responsibilities to local authorities. A general election shall be held four years after the establishment of the Interim Administration to form a native government, which shall draft a new constitution for the nation.

Section B - Department of Peace Operations
1. No later than after the defeat of a majority of N&GB military forces, a Department of Peace Operations directly under the Assembly shall integrate and deploy different resources in N&GB to:
1a. distribute aid
1b. ensure the safety of civilians
1c. replace foreign troops
2. The Department of Peace Operations shall receive personnel and resources from the WF Committees and directly from volunteering WF members
3. The Department of Peace Operations shall be gradually phased out in N&GB and be replaced by resources under the Interim Administration of N&GB and its native successor
4. The department of Peace Operations shall continue to exist as a permanent institution under the Assembly for similar future deployments.

Esteemed delegates,

While Esfalsa welcomes the intentions of this resolution, it believes that further measures are needed to ensure the stability of Nicholas and Great Britain, and of the region as a whole. Therefore, it proposes the following amendments:
Section B - Department of Peace Operations
1. No later than after the defeat of a majority of N&GB military forces, a Department of Peace Operations directly under the Assembly shall integrate and deploy different resources in N&GB to:
1a. distribute aid
1b. ensure the safety of civilians
1c. replace foreign troops
2. The Department of Peace Operations shall receive personnel and resources from the WF Committees and directly from volunteering WF members
3. The Department of Peace Operations shall be gradually phased out in N&GB and be replaced by resources under the Interim Administration of N&GB and its native successor
4. Until further action taken by the Assembly, no additional foreign military forces shall be deployed in N&GB. All foreign forces currently present shall either withdraw or transfer command to the Department of Peace Operations.
4. The department of Peace Operations shall continue to exist as a permanent institution under the Assembly for similar future deployments.

We hope that the suggested addition is self-explanatory. While the existing draft already referenced the replacement of foreign troops already present, we believe that clearer language will leave no uncertainty as to the timeline of such action.

Additionally, Esfalsa opposes the creation of a Department of Peace Operations on a permanent basis, in particular with the scarce information and limitations on its powers presented in this resolution. Even with such information, however, it would be a dangerous precedent to establish a permanent means by which nations may legally deploy military forces to other sovereign states. This Assembly does not lack the means by which to authorize rapid military action, if needed. Indeed, just recently, it authorized an international military blockade surrounding N&GB. Future peacekeeping missions, if needed, may always be deployed rapidly by the same mechanism.
